PRINTING BY GOOGLE CLOUD PRINT
Google Cloud Print is a printing service that lets you print a file in a PC, mobile device, or other client via the Cloud
server operated by Google Inc. on a printer that is connected to Cloud server.
Configure settings for connection of the machine to the Internet (proxy settings, etc.) as required for your network
environment.
The procedure for printing by Google Cloud Print is explained here.
Before using this function, you must first create a Google account.
Settings on the machine
Before using this function, configure the settings below in "Settings (administrator)".
• If the machine's user authentication function is enabled, turn off "Settings (administrator)" - [User Control] - [Default
Settings] - [Disable Printing by Invalid User].
• If user authentication is enabled in the Sharp OSA application, allow printing by invalid users in the application.
• Configure the following settings in "Settings (administrator)"→[System Settings]→[Network Settings] so that they
match the settings in Google Cloud Print.
• IP address, subnet mask, default gateway
• IP address of DNS server
• Proxy server settings
• Configure the machine settings in the Google Cloud Print settings. For the Google Cloud Print settings, refer to
"Google Cloud Print Settings (page 7-140)
".
